While driving on highway, consumer heard noise of a tire being blownout, she said it was a Firestone tire, P185/65R14. Consumer stated when she stopped the vehicle, she got out and saw that the tire was torn apart.
Original tires on a Honda, Civic 2000, 185/65R14 855S, FR680 mf while traveling on highway right rear tire blewout, tread came completely off, and there were no sidewalls.
Firestone, FR680, P185/65R14 85 S, original equipment on a 2000, Honda, Civic, dot #W27jmn8289. 2 right side tires have shavings of rubber coming off tread, Firestone dealer said tires were okay.
